当前位置:主页 > 科技论文 > 机械论文 >

基于COM/COM+组件技术的十字轴式万向联轴器设计方法的研究

发布时间:2021-05-24 05:27
  十字轴式万向联轴器能够很好地适应传动轴间的较大角位移,而且具有传递扭矩范围大、结构紧凑、传动效率高、维修保养方便等特点,是一种重要的传动部件,因此在交通运输、冶金、重型机械等领域中得到广泛应用。基于组件的开发是近几年发展并日益成熟起来的一种软件开发新方法,其核心思想是以流水线方式、通过组装组件生产软件,从而容易实现软件开发的工业化。COM/COM+组件技术是目前基于组件的软件开发领域中主流的技术之一。本文以十字轴式万向联轴器的设计为对象,研究将COM/COM+组件技术应用于十字轴式万向联轴器计算机辅助设计的方法,主要研究工作和研究成果如下: 1.在论述COM/COM+组件技术的基本原理基础上,以ATL为开发工具论述了COM组件的一般设计方法,特别是对支持多语言环境集成和实现多接口的COM组件的设计方法进行了探讨。同时,针对Windows2000操作系统的组件服务管理工具,研究了配置COM+组件的基本方法和过程。 2.分析了十字轴式万向联轴器的基本工作原理,建立了十字轴式万向联轴器的运动学模型和十字环槽式万向联轴器的力学模型,得出了十字环槽式万向联轴器设计计算和强度校核公式,... 

【文章来源】:四川大学四川省 211工程院校 985工程院校 教育部直属院校

【文章页数】:105 页

【学位级别】:硕士

【文章目录】:
第一章 绪论
    1.1 软件开发方法的进化与组件技术出现
    1.2 组件及其基本要求
    1.3 基于组件开发技术的特点及优势
    1.4 基于组件开发技术的发展现状及其在机械零件CAD中的应用前景
        1.4.1 主流的组件模型简介
        1.4.2 基于组件开发技术在机械零件CAD中的应用前景
第二章 COM基本原理及COM组件开发工具
    2.1 COM组件技术发展历程简述
    2.2 COM的主要特征
    2.3 COM的重要概念
    2.4 COM基本原理
        2.4.1 COM接口的基本结构
        2.4.2 IUnknown接口及其方法
        2.4.3 激活COM对象的基本过程
        2.4.4 客户与组件实现通信的基本过程
    2.5 COM组件开发工具
    2.6 本章小结
第三章 小型十字轴式万向联轴器的建模及设计计算
    3.1 十字轴式万向联轴器的运动原理
    3.2 十字轴式万向联轴器的运动分析
        3.2.1 主、从动轴转角关系分析
        3.2.2 主、从动轴角速度关系分析
        3.2.3 从动轴转动不均匀系数计算
        3.2.4 从动轴角加速度计算
    3.3 十字环槽式小型万向联轴器的设计计算
        3.3.1 叉头许用扭矩计算
        3.3.2 轴颈许用扭矩计算
        3.3.3 许用轴间角的计算
    3.4 本章小结
第四章 十字环槽式万向联轴器CAD系统的建模
    4.1 十字环槽式万向联轴器CAD系统体系结构的确定
    4.2 十字环槽式万向联轴器CAD系统的开发方法和流程
    4.3 十字环槽式万向联轴器CAD系统的需求分析
        4.3.1 课题系统数据要求的分析及E-R模型的建立
        4.3.2 课题系统具体需求的确定
        4.3.3 课题系统的数据库设计
    4.4 十字环槽式万向联轴器CAD系统基于组件的设计
        4.4.1 课题系统的命名约定
        4.4.2 课题系统的功能框图
        4.4.3 课题系统功能组件及组件接口的确定
        4.4.4 课题系统的总体实现模型
    4.5 本章小结
第五章 十字环槽式万向联轴器CAD系统应用服务层组件设计的关键技术
    5.1 课题系统应用服务层组件的接口设计原则
    5.2 接口定义语言(IDL)及其在课题系统中的应用
        5.2.1 IDL概述
        5.2.2 课题系统应用服务层组件接口的IDL定义
    5.3 课题系统应用服务层组件支持多语言环境集成的实现方法
        5.3.1 通过类型库支持多语言环境下集成组件的方法
        5.3.2 通过双向接口支持多语言环境下集成组件的方法
    5.4 课题系统应用服务层组件多接口机制的实现方法
        5.4.1 对课题系统组件使用多接口机制的必要性的讨论
        5.4.2 课题系统应用服务层组件多接口机制的实现过程
    5.5 课题系统应用服务层组件接口的实现
        5.5.1 实现IUnknown与IDispatch接口的方法
        5.5.2 课题系统数据访问技术的确定
        5.5.3 OLE DB的基本结构和对象模型
        5.5.4 课题系统实现OLEDB客户和OLEDB服务器的方法
        5.5.5 课题系统应用服务层组件接口方法的实现
    5.6 本章小结
第六章 十字环槽式万向联轴器CAD系统应用服务层组件配置的关键技术
    6.1 配置应用服务层组件的目的
    6.2 COM+组件配置工具简介
    6.3 COM+对象的环境及其作用
    6.4 课题系统COM+服务应用程序的创建
        6.4.1 COM+应用程序概述
        6.4.2 COM+服务应用程序的建立
    6.5 课题系统基于角色安全性的实现
        6.5.1 课题系统安全机制的确定
        6.5.2 课题系统的角色及角色权限的设置
        6.5.3 基于角色安全性的实现过程
    6.6 数据访问组件事务性的实现
        6.6.1 事务及其属性
        6.6.2 微软分布事务协调器(MS-DTC)及其重要作用
        6.6.3 数据访问组件事务性的实现过程
    6.7 应用服务层组件JIT属性的实现
        6.7.1 JIT激活及其实现机理
        6.7.2 应用服务层组件JIT激活属性的实现
    6.8 应用服务层组件池特性的实现
        6.8.1 对象池及其实现机制
        6.8.2 应用服务层组件池特性的实现
    6.9 本章小结
第七章 十字环槽式万向联轴器CAD系统表示层的实现
    7.1 十字环槽式万向联轴器CAD系统运动分析组件的设计
    7.2 课题系统客户应用程序的设计
        7.2.1 客户应用程序的界面设计
        7.2.2 客户应用程序功能的实现
        7.2.3 对客户应用程序获取接口指针两种不同方法的讨论
    7.3 本章小结
第八章 十字环槽式万向联轴器CAD系统的集成、测试和运行实例
    8.1 十字环槽式万向联轴器CAD系统的集成
        8.1.1 课题系统的运行环境
        8.1.2 课题系统的集成过程
    8.2 十字环槽式万向联轴器CAD系统的测试
        8.2.1 课题系统的主要测试工作
        8.2.2 课题系统的测试过程及测试结论
    8.3 十字环槽式万向联轴器CAD系统运行实例
    8.4 本章小结
第九章 总结与展望
攻读硕士学位期间发表的学术论文和著作
致谢
参考文献


【参考文献】:
期刊论文
[1]基于COM+的事务性应用程序的设计与实现[J]. 王忠贵.  计算机应用研究. 2001(12)
[2]基于COM的可复用数据库对象的设计与实现[J]. 夏坤,张建国,蒋洪.  计算机应用. 2001(11)
[3]软件工程新进展:组件软件工程[J]. 马红.  现代计算机(专业版). 2001(08)
[4]Client/Server数据库的OLE DB和ADO的研究[J]. 裘旭光,刘晶,于晓刚.  天津工业大学学报. 2001(03)
[5]分布式多层应用系统的设计与实现[J]. 左银龙,黄志球,高鹏,张本柱,左敦稳.  计算机工程. 2001(03)
[6]基于COM的三层客户/服务器模型[J]. 杨勤.  计算机应用研究. 2001(02)
[7]ActiveX控件在Web数据库开发上的应用[J]. 陈琦,王新房,崔杜武.  计算机应用研究. 2001(01)
[8]基于组件技术的模型管理[J]. 汪盛,袁捷,李宗岩.  计算机工程. 2001(01)
[9]智能导航指导下分布定制式CAD[J]. 王学群,王学礼,赵汝嘉.  计算机辅助设计与图形学学报. 2001(01)
[10]COM/DCOM技术的结构及其特点分析[J]. 卿芳会,汤荷美,黄维通.  计算机应用与软件. 2000(07)



本文编号:3203636

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/jixiegongcheng/3203636.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户9105b***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com